This post should help explain why we're looking for mods. The idea is that if we have people who are active in a particular community moderate that community, they can deal with the occasional breaking of the "be respectful" rule in particular without having to wait for an admin to deal with a report. This includes intervening without removing comments or assigning bans; a mod should be able to use the "speak as moderator" feature to reply to comments that seem likely to generate conflict.
